Output 25468c29aa15f8cbca42672d147b88983463bd4066d8b7bd33e09336c69a3feb:1

value
17860810
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ea7e90683e74c7ee41d10760baf1579f5cbbcdf588cd9f8660d9e169d1988c5c
address
bc1paflfq6p7wnr7usw3qast4u2hnawthn043rxelpnqm8skn5vc33wqugnzrw
transaction
25468c29aa15f8cbca42672d147b88983463bd4066d8b7bd33e09336c69a3feb
spent
true